Diana Vreeland (* 29. September 1903 [1] in Paris; † 22. August 1989 in New York City) war eine US-amerikanische Modedesignerin, Kolumnistin, Kritikerin und Redakteurin im Ressort Mode und Design und eine New Yorker Szenegröße. Von 1963 bis 1971 war sie Chefredakteurin der amerikanischen Ausgabe des Vogue Magazins .
Diana Vreeland (September 29, 1903 – August 22, 1989) was an American fashion columnist and editor. She worked for the fashion magazine Harper's Bazaar and as editor-in-chief at Vogue, later becoming a special consultant to the Costume Institute of the Metropolitan Museum of Art.

Apr. 2024 · Diana Vreeland (born July 29, 1903, Paris, France—died August 22, 1989, New York, New York, U.S.) was an American editor and fashion expert whose dramatic personality and distinctive tastes marked her successful leadership of major American fashion magazines during the mid-20th century.

Diana Vreeland was an editor, and her approach to exhibitions reflects that fact. It was usually through a process of elimination that she arrived at the right balance in an exhibition, and to that end, she often borrowed more than she used, editing down to what was just right for the desired effect.
